X
Start Chat
Close

This business is currently offline. Please try again later.

Close

pathfields practice in Westerkirk, Langholm, Dumfriesshire

  1. Dr E Seabrook - Earlston Medical Practice

    Local Doctors in Westerkirk, Langholm, Dumfriesshire
    01896 848333
    01896 848333
    Earlston Medical Practice Earlston TD46DW
  2. Dr C Meldrum - The Tweed Practice

    Local Doctors in Westerkirk, Langholm, Dumfriesshire
    01721 720601
    01721 720601
    The Tweed Practice Peebles EH458JG
  3. Dr R Brydon - The Tweed Practice

    Local Doctors in Westerkirk, Langholm, Dumfriesshire
    01721 720601
    01721 720601
    The Tweed Practice Peebles EH458JG
  4. Dr L Morton - Earlston Medical Practice

    Local Doctors in Westerkirk, Langholm, Dumfriesshire
    01896 848333
    01896 848333
    Earlston Medical Practice Earlston TD46DW
  5. Dr F Macsween - Biggar Medical Practice

    Local Doctors in Westerkirk, Langholm, Dumfriesshire
    01899 220383
    01899 220383
    Biggar Health Centre Biggar ML126BE
  6. Dr W Ordiah - Dalbeattie Medical Practice

    Local Doctors in Westerkirk, Langholm, Dumfriesshire
    01556 610331
    01556 610331
    Dalbeattie Medical Practice Dalbeattie DG54AZ
  7. Earlston Medical Practice

    Local Doctors in Westerkirk, Langholm, Dumfriesshire
    01896 848333
    01896 848333
    Earlston Health Centre Earlston TD46DW
  8. Dr F Gilani - Upper Nithsdale Group Practice

    Local Doctors in Westerkirk, Langholm, Dumfriesshire
    01659 50221
    01659 50221
    Upper Nithsdale Group Practice Sanquhar DG46BT
  9. Dr R Flowerdew - Douglasdale Medical Practice

    Local Doctors in Westerkirk, Langholm, Dumfriesshire
    01555 851226
    01555 851226
    Douglasdale Medical Practice Douglas Lanark ML110PX
  10. Dr G Marsden - Biggar Medical Practice

    Local Doctors in Westerkirk, Langholm, Dumfriesshire
    01899 220383
    01899 220383
    Biggar Health Centre Biggar ML126BE
  11. Dr N Desai - Upper Nithsdale Group Practice

    Local Doctors in Westerkirk, Langholm, Dumfriesshire
    01659 50221
    01659 50221
    Upper Nithsdale Group Practice Sanquhar DG46BT
  12. Dr R Naveen Methil - Dalbeattie Medical Practice

    Local Doctors in Westerkirk, Langholm, Dumfriesshire
    01556 610331
    01556 610331
    Dalbeattie Medical Practice Dalbeattie DG54AZ
  13. Dr N Killeen - Douglasdale Medical Practice

    Local Doctors in Westerkirk, Langholm, Dumfriesshire
    01555 851226
    01555 851226
    Douglasdale Medical Practice Douglas Lanark ML110PX
  14. Dr E Williamson - Upper Nithsdale Group Practice

    Local Doctors in Westerkirk, Langholm, Dumfriesshire
    01659 50221
    01659 50221
    Upper Nithsdale Group Practice Sanquhar DG46BT
  15. Dr D Foster - Dalbeattie Medical Practice

    Local Doctors in Westerkirk, Langholm, Dumfriesshire
    01556 610331
    01556 610331
    Dalbeattie Medical Practice Dalbeattie DG54AZ
  16. Dr J Rose - Douglasdale Medical Practice

    Local Doctors in Westerkirk, Langholm, Dumfriesshire
    01555 851226
    01555 851226
    Douglasdale Medical Practice Douglas Lanark ML110PX
  17. Dr S Beveridge - Earlston Medical Practice

    Local Doctors in Westerkirk, Langholm, Dumfriesshire
    01896 848333
    01896 848333
    Earlston Medical Practice Earlston TD46DW
  18. Dr G Halbert - Douglasdale Medical Practice

    Local Doctors in Westerkirk, Langholm, Dumfriesshire
    01555 851226
    01555 851226
    Douglasdale Medical Practice Douglas Lanark ML110PX
  19. Douglasdale Medical Practice

    Local Doctors in Westerkirk, Langholm, Dumfriesshire
    01555 851226
    01555 851226
    69 Ayr Road Douglas Lanark ML110PX
  20. Dr A Lang - Douglasdale Medical Practice

    Local Doctors in Westerkirk, Langholm, Dumfriesshire
    01555 851226
    01555 851226
    Douglasdale Medical Practice Douglas Lanark ML110PX
  21. Dr E Longworth - West Linton Medical Practice

    Local Doctors in Westerkirk, Langholm, Dumfriesshire
    01968 660808
    01968 660808
    West Linton Medical Practice West Linton EH467EX
  22. Dr L Green - West Linton Medical Practice

    Local Doctors in Westerkirk, Langholm, Dumfriesshire
    01968 660808
    01968 660808
    West Linton Medical Practice West Linton EH467EX
  23. Dr J Scott - West Linton Medical Practice

    Local Doctors in Westerkirk, Langholm, Dumfriesshire
    01968 660808
    01968 660808
    West Linton Medical Practice West Linton EH467EX
  24. West Linton Medical Practice

    Local Doctors in Westerkirk, Langholm, Dumfriesshire
    01968 660808
    01968 660808
    The Health Centre West Linton EH467EX
  25. Dr C Kinnon - Douglasdale Medical Practice

    Local Doctors in Westerkirk, Langholm, Dumfriesshire
    01555 851226
    01555 851226
    Douglasdale Medical Practice Douglas Lanark ML110PX
151 - 175 of 316
X

Loading more results...

Privacy Policy